Burials – We have a number of
churchyards attached, in some cases, to redundant churches. Burials
have been taking place in these sites without being recorded by us or any
burial fees being paid. During the last month, somebody did go to the County
Council to get permission to extend a family burial plot in Ardfinnan. The Co
Council informed the lady of our ownership of the churchyard and arrangements
have been made in the proper way for the extension of the family plot.
RTE Broadcast -Early this year, I
was asked if I would arrange for a Service celebrating lay
ministry in our diocese, to be broadcast on RTE Television on Sunday 20th
August 2017 @approximately 11.00am. With the help of our new Communications
officer, Margaret Hawkins, about 35 lay people, including lay readers, who
participate actively in the parish, diocesean and national life of our church
came together and on Sunday, 30th July and recorded a Service of
Morning Prayer in the studios at Montrose in Dublin. For Margaret and myself
this involved a lot of hard work over he past months. Included in this act of
worship is a display of symbols of various aspects of Church life in our
diocese. The Service is conducted by our youngest lay reader and a variety of
people, representing most of the parishes of our diocese, read, sing and are
interviewed. For, once, I am encouraging you to turn on your television on that
Sunday morning or turn on “record” and watch later, sing-a-long and pray with
your fellow members of the Church of Ireland in the Southeast! If you wish to
worship in the parish, there is always the early Eucharist @8.30am, and Fethard
& Cahir @ 9.30am – the Service in Old St Mary's will go ahead as usual @
11.00am – I'll record the broadcast!

Visitors – This is the time of
years when people appear at our church doors to visit or to find information about their families who once lived in South
Tipperary. Some just turn up but most make appoinments to view registers and
see where there forebears worshipped. It is important that we try to keep our
churches open so that these visitors do not return home disappointed by closed
gates and locked doors! This year is proving to be no exception! Visitors have
come from many parts of our world to see the sights in Cahir, Fethard &
Clonmel. One family came to see Tullameelan.
On 8th June a bus full of parishioners from
the eastern part of our diocese came to Cahir. As part of their visit I played
host in Cahir and at the end of my little talk, somebody suggested we sang a hymn; one of the ladies passed around the plate and collected a very
nice donation to St Paul's upkeep!!!
